"At least they put a warning! They cared enough to do that much, right? So why are you still upset?"
While I obviously appreciate seizure warnings because it means someone was considerate enough to give some thought to our safety, it's still saying: "We care about you, so here's your warning to stay away! We care about you, but don't forget that you're not welcome here! We care about you, but you're not allowed in! No, we're not going to change it, but look! Here's a warning! We didn't NEED to put it there, but did so of our own good will! Please be sure to thank us as you walk away. Plus, everyone else loves it soooo...yeah! No hard feelings, it's just our artistic expression! You understand! You're welcome! :D"
And it ALWAYS happens.
Before anyone asks, no this isn't just about the TADC episode. That's just the most recent example that made me want to bring this up. This is about EVERYTHING. No really, take a look around. Commercials and ads. Emergency vehicles. First responders. Bars and clubs. TV shows and movies. Cameras. Concert clips. Live music. Music videos. Movie trailers. News clips/footage. Video games. Optical illusions that simulate vibrations/movement. Fireworks. Random customized cars outside. Flashy halloween decorations every fall. "Old Web" aesthetics coming back. Unfiltered eyestrain images designed to "grab attention" with bright high-contrast and saturation. Once you start to notice, you'll never stop noticing, and then maybe you'll understand why we feel so alone and frustrated.
And most off the time, there aren't any warnings because they're not required. And then someone else always comes by and says "You made sure to thank them for putting in the warning right? After all, they didn't NEED to put it there. I bet you're so thankful they did! Now go somewhere else while we have our fun. :)"

Christmas season is coming so let me remind you to be mindful of people with epilepsy this Christmas.
Strobing lights on trees and other decorations are triggering and can be dangerous to people sensitive to light!
And if you feel like doing some activism you can ask your university or your local government to use static lights for Christmas decorations.
